- Townshend_State_Park abstract "Townshend State Park is a state park in Townshend, Vermont. Embedded with Townshend State Forest, the park provides a camping facility and hiking trails for accessing Bald Mountain. The park's facilities were developed by the Civilian Conservation Corps in the 1930s, and are listed on the National Register of Historic Places for their well-preserved state.".
